NOTICE OF PUBLIC HEARING

A REQUEST HAS BEEN MADE to the Lyon County Planning and

Zoning Administrator by Todd & Curt Boerboom, 2880 Cty Rd 11,

Marshall, Minnesota for a Conditional Use Permit request for a feedlot expansion and to hear public comment to fulfill Minnesota Session Law 2000 - Minn. Stat. § 116.07, subd 7 (l), to construct or expand a feedlot with a capacity of 300 animal units or more.  Odor OFFSET setback requirement is 94%.  Minimum setback for a new feedlot is 1320'.  The land is zoned agricultural and described as following: 

Twenty Four acres of part of the Northwest Quarter (NW1/4) of Section Thirty-six (36) of Stanley Township (112) North, Range Forty (40) West, Lyon County, Minnesota.

The Proposed Facility to Consist of:

(new) Finishing Hogs (2400 x .3 animal factor) = 720 Animal Units

(existing) Finishing Hogs (2400 x .3 animal factor) = 720 Animal Units

 

Type of Building:

(new) Approximately 101'x 200' Finishing Confinement Barn with 8' deep below the barn concrete manure pit

(existing) Approximately 101'x 200' Finishing Confinement Barn with 8' deep below the barn concrete manure pit

 

Manure to be applied agronomically up to two times a year.                     

The Total Animal Unit Capacity = 1440 Animal Units

 

A Public Hearing on the Conditional Use Permit and Feedlot Public Comment will be held by the Lyon County Planning Commission on Tuesday, June 13, 2017, at 7:00 p.m. in the Commissioner's Room of the Lyon County Government Center, Marshall, MN.               

John Biren, Lyon County, Zoning Administrator
